About

Kouhei Nii is a scholar working on Neurology, Pulmonary and Respiratory Medicine and Epidemiology. According to data from OpenAlex, Kouhei Nii has authored 76 papers receiving a total of 550 indexed citations (citations by other indexed papers that have themselves been cited), including 51 papers in Neurology, 39 papers in Pulmonary and Respiratory Medicine and 26 papers in Epidemiology. Recurrent topics in Kouhei Nii's work include Intracranial Aneurysms: Treatment and Complications (42 papers), Cerebrovascular and Carotid Artery Diseases (35 papers) and Acute Ischemic Stroke Management (20 papers). Kouhei Nii is often cited by papers focused on Intracranial Aneurysms: Treatment and Complications (42 papers), Cerebrovascular and Carotid Artery Diseases (35 papers) and Acute Ischemic Stroke Management (20 papers). Kouhei Nii collaborates with scholars based in Japan and United States. Kouhei Nii's co-authors include Kiyoshi Kazekawa, Hiroshi Aikawa, Masanori Tsutsumi, Minoru Iko, Masanari Onizuka, Kimiya Sakamoto, Tomonobu Kodama, Akira Tanaka, Masahiro Tsutsumi and Yoshihisa Matsumoto and has published in prestigious journals such as Neurosurgery, Medicine and American Journal of Neuroradiology.
